Output e323b67d8f9317966a7b79b6ba047c81c6021e2e9a2939c901e9ebd83b1c80fa:17

value
145183
script pubkey
OP_0 OP_PUSHBYTES_20 d08122e606ba75890e87f13c79a9f2380f2aed0f
address
bc1q6zqj9esxhf6cjr587y78n20j8q8j4mg0ddp6kn
transaction
e323b67d8f9317966a7b79b6ba047c81c6021e2e9a2939c901e9ebd83b1c80fa
confirmations
209588
spent
true